Eizo has launched two new monitors which are able to save a lot of energy thanks to an intelligent infraredsensor. This sensor will detect whether there's a person behind the screen or not. When there's no one detected in a radius of 120 centimeters for more than 40 seconds, the monitor will shut itself down. Eizo calls this technology 'EcoView Sense'. 

Initially, the sensor will only be integrated into two models, the FlexScan EV2023W-H and the FlexScan EV2303W-T. The first is a 20" screen with a 1440x900 pixels resolution. The other is a 23" monitor with a 1920x1080 resolution. The power consumption for both models is specified at 25 Watt for the 20" model and 18 Watt for the 23" one. When the eco-mode is enabled, the screen uses nomore than 0.7 Watt.

Apart from decreasing the power consumption, Eizo also used special materials to construct these screens. The new FlexScan monitors can be recycled more properly and less metal is used. As usual with Eizo screens, ergonomics have also been thought of; the screens are mounted on a high-quality ' FlexStand' (20"  model) and 'TriStand' (23" model) stand. The FlexStand can be adjusted in height up to 22.5 cm and can be rotated horizontally up to 172 degrees. The TriStand allows for only 6 cm of height adjustment, while maintaining the same horizontal rotation.

The FlexScan EV2023W-H uses a VA panel for improved viewing angles and colors. The FlexScan EV2303W-T features a cheaper TN-panel. Both monitors will be released on the 21st of May and their recommended price is expected to be about $385.
